In addition to vascular smooth muscle, nitrates and nitrites relax bronchial, biliary (including the gallbladder, biliary ducts, and sphincter of Oddi), GI (including the esophagus), ureteral, and uterine smooth muscle; nitrates relax all smooth muscle irrespective of autonomic innervation and are functional antagonists of norepinephrine, acetylcholine, and histamine. Isosorbide mononitrate is the major active metabolite of isosorbide dinitrate (ISDN), and most of the clinical activity of the dinitrate is attributable to the mononitrate. Readily absorbed from the GI tract; does not undergo first-pass hepatic metabolism. Dosage adjustment of either the nitrate/nitrite or the other agent with hypotensive activity may be necessary to avoid orthostatic hypotension during concomitant use, Disopyramide may reduce the efficacy of isosorbide dinitrate, Antimuscarinic actions of disopyramide may decrease salivary secretions and thereby inhibit the dissolution of the sublingual tablets, Dihydroergotamine may counteract the coronary vasodilatory effect of nitrates, Use concomitantly with caution; risk of angina precipitation, Patients receiving nitrates or nitrites concomitantly should be observed for possible additive hypotensive effects, Use concomitantly with caution; may need to adjust dosage to avoid orthostatic hypotension, Phosphodiesterase (PDE) inhibitors, selective, Sildenafil and other selective PDE inhibitors (e.g., tadalafil, vardenafil) profoundly potentiate the vasodilatory effects (e.g., a >25-mm Hg decrease in SBP) of organic nitrates and nitrites (e.g., nitroglycerin, isosorbide dinitrate), and potentially life-threatening hypotension and/or hemodynamic compromise can result, Because of the serious risk of concurrent use of organic nitrates or nitrites and selective PDE inhibitors, such combined use is contraindicated, If consideration is given to administering a nitrate or nitrite after a PDE inhibitor (e.g., >24 hours after sildenafil use), the response to the initial doses must be monitored carefully and proper facilities for fluid and vasopressor (e.g., -adrenergic agonists) support must be readily available to prevent acute ischemic episodes, Nitrates and nitrites may interfere with the Zlatkis-Zak color reaction causing a false report of decreased serum cholesterol. Dhi Ubu Suggested schedules: Usually, at 7 a.m., 12 p.m., and 5 p.m. in chronic stable angina or at 7 a.m. and 12 p.m. in less severely symptomatic angina in order to allow for a nitrate-free interval of 1014 hours. Importance of informing patients receiving isosorbide dinitrate in fixed combination with hydralazine that inadequate fluid intake or excessive fluid loss due to diarrhea, vomiting, or perspiration may result in excessive hypotension, possibly leading to lightheadedness or syncope; if syncope occurs, discontinue treatment and notify clinician immediately. Advise patients of the likelihood of headache, particularly with initial nitrate therapy. Isosorbide dinitrate used in fixed combination with hydralazine (BiDil) as adjunct to standard therapy for the treatment of heart failure in self-identified black patients to improve survival, decrease rate of hospitalization for worsened heart failure, and improve patient-reported functional status. Avoid long-acting dosage forms in the early management of acute MI or heart failure since the effects are difficult to terminate rapidly should excessive hypotension or tachycardia occur. [7], Isosorbide helps alleviate the symptoms of angina byincreasing the myocardial blood flow and decreasing the myocardial oxygen demand. After oral administration, isosorbide dinitrate undergoes an extensive first-pass effect in the liver, reducing the oral bioavailability to 20 percent.
